The Technical Institute is organizing a workshop entitled (Environmental Sustainability)

Under the patronage of the President of the Northern Technical University and under the supervision of the Dean of the Technical Institute, the role of the Department of Accounting Techniques at the Institute organized a workshop entitled (Environmental Sustainability) delivered by Mrs. Alia Ibrahim Hussein from the above department and attended by a number of university employees

The workshop aimed to:

  1. Identifying environmental sustainability, its dimensions, and the steps to achieve it.
  2. A statement that attention to the quality of products must take into consideration the environmental aspect, reduce pollutants emitted from manufacturing processes, and reduce waste of used resources.
  3. Creating theoretical knowledge about the concept of environmental sustainability, as it is one of the relatively recent concepts and showing its importance for organizations and society as a whole.

The workshop indicated:

  1. The importance of advancing the environmental reality in a more orderly and acceptable manner than those current random practices, which aim at best to comply with environmental laws and legislation.
  2. Focus on many projects rooted in environmental sustainability such as reforestation, conservation of wetlands, and protection of natural areas from resource harvesting.
  3. Preserving natural resources and developing alternative sources of energy while reducing pollution and damage to the environment.
